#18E79E Color
#18E79E is rgb(24, 231, 158) in RGB, hsl(159, 81%, 50%) in HSL, and about cmyk(90%, 0%, 32%, 9%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Android Green (#3DDC84), visibly different at ΔE 10.04.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#18E79E Channel Values
How #18E79E bre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 24 · G 231 · B 158 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 159° · S 81% · L 50%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 159° · S 90% · V 91%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 90% · M 0% · Y 32% · K 9%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.62:1 vs white · 12.96: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#18E79E background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#18E79E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#18E79E?
#18E79E is a mid-tone green — rgb(24, 231, 158) in RGB and hsl(159, 81%, 50%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Android Green (#3DDC84), which is visibly different at a CIE76 distance of 10.04.
What is the RGB value of #18E79E?
#18E79E is rgb(24, 231, 158) — red 24, green 231, and blue 158 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#18E79E?
#18E79E converts to approximately cmyk(90%, 0%, 32%, 9%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#18E79E be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#18E79E scores 1.62:1 against white and 12.96: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#18E79E as a CSS color keyword?
No. #18E79E is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is mediumspringgreen (#00FA9A) at a CIE76 distance of 13.17, which is visibly different.
